vidlar va tsiklicheskaya struktura

DOC 9 pages 112.0 KB Free download

Page preview (5 pages)

Scroll down 👇
1 / 9
№1 сколько видов циклической структуры? 3 №2 int i=2; switch (i) { case 1: i += 2; break; case 2: i*=3; break; case 6: i/=2; break; default: ; } i = 6 №3 сколько раз повторяется цикл? int i; for ( i = - 7; i%3 3 ) ) ; c = 1 №6 int s = 0, m = 0; char matn[] = “ 2019-2020 fanningnomi c++ da programmalashasoslari”; for( int i = 0; i №9 что такое виртуальная функция ? которая определяется в базовом классе с одинаковым параметром в классе наследника №10 обращение к элементам класса “.” и ”–>” №11 методы полиморфизма? compile time, run time №12 полиморфизм - это ? это один интерфейс, несколько методов. №13 полиморфизм compile time … дополнительная перегрузка функций и операторов №14 полиморфизм run time … появляется при использования и виртуальный функций №15 private наследование: здесь элементы public и protected основного класса будут …
2 / 9
начале его №32 сколько видов есть шаблона? 1. шаблон функции ( function template) 2. шаблон класса ( class template) №33 возможность шаблонов создания общих функций и общих классов №34 что имеется внутри шаблона функций входящие параметры функции и выходящие значение №35 особая функция конструктора создание объекта заданного класса №36 деструктор очищение не используемых функций №37 ключевое слово virtual base class №38 что определяет класс? определяет строгую связь между объектом того же типа с внешним миром №39 ofstream … для записи информации в файл №40 ifstream … для чтения информации из файл; №41 fstream … для записи и чтения информации из файл и в файл №42 что такое бинарный файл? это последовательность байтов выражающих различные объекты. программа сама должна определять по какой последовательности расположены объекты файла. №43 “w”, “r”, “a” ? “w”- открывается новый файл для записи. если файла нет, то создает его. “r” – открывается для чтения существующегося файла. “a” …
3 / 9
ar * strold; cin.getline(strold,100); //вводится ”0123456789” string s1,s2; s2.assign(strold,6); // s2=”012345” s3.assign(strold,20); // s3=”0123456789” s.append например: char * sc; cin.getline(sc,100); //вводится ”0123456789” string s1,s,s2; s2=sc; s1=”пример”; s=”aaa”; //s2=”0123456789” s2.append(”abcdef”); //задача s2+=”abcdef” //и s2=”0123456789abcdef” s1.append(s2,4,5); //s1=”пример45678” s.append(sc,5); // s=”aaa01234” s.insert например: char * sc; cin.getline (sc,100); //вводится строка ”0123456789” unsigned int i=3; string s1,s,s2; s2=sc; s1=”примеры”; s=”xyz”; // s2=”0123456789” s2.insert(i,“abcdef”); // s2=”012abcdef3456789” s1.insert(i-1,s2,4,5); // s1=”пр45678имеры” s.insert(i-2,sc,5); // s=”x01234yz” s.compare например: 1. #include 2. void main() 3. { 4. string s1=”01234567893456ab2csef”, s2=”456”, s3=”ghk”; 5. cout 0)cout s3” 0)cout s2”<<endl; 12. if(s1.compare(5,2,s2,1,2)==0) 13. cout<<“s1[5-6]=s2[1-2]”<<endl; } s.erase например: string s1,s2,s3; s1=”0123456789”; s2=s1;s3=s1; s1.erase(4,5); // s1=”01239” s2.erase(3); // s2=”012” s3.erase(); // s3=”” s.clear например: s1.clear(); //строка будет пустой (s1=””) s.replace например: char * sc=”0123456789”; unsigned int i=3,j=2; string s1,s,s2; s2=sc; s1=”примеры”; s=”xyz”; // s2=”0123456789” s2.replace(i,j,“abcdef”); // s2=”012abcdef56789” s1.replace(i-1,j+1,s2,4,5); // s1=”пр45678ры” s.replace(i-2,j+2,sc,5); // s=”x012345”
4 / 9
vidlar va tsiklicheskaya struktura - Page 4
5 / 9
vidlar va tsiklicheskaya struktura - Page 5

Want to read more?

Download all 9 pages for free via Telegram.

Download full file

About "vidlar va tsiklicheskaya struktura"

№1 сколько видов циклической структуры? 3 №2 int i=2; switch (i) { case 1: i += 2; break; case 2: i*=3; break; case 6: i/=2; break; default: ; } i = 6 №3 сколько раз повторяется цикл? int i; for ( i = - 7; i%3 3 ) ) ; c = 1 №6 int s = 0, m = 0; char matn[] = “ 2019-2020 fanningnomi c++ da programmalashasoslari”; for( int i = 0; i №9 что такое виртуальная функция ? которая определяется в базовом классе с одинаковым параметром в классе наследника №10 обращение к элементам класса “.” и ”–>” №11 методы полиморфизма? compile time, run time №12 полиморфизм - это ? это один интерфейс, несколько методов. №13 полиморфизм …

This file contains 9 pages in DOC format (112.0 KB). To download "vidlar va tsiklicheskaya struktura", click the Telegram button on the left.

Tags: vidlar va tsiklicheskaya strukt… DOC 9 pages Free download Telegram